Local governments can use participatory “co-design” principles and practices to help ensure that their programs and products that use open data are designed to meet the needs of current and potential users. But we are seeing an uptick in calls to employ it—particularly amongst reformers in the public sector and international development, but also among some organizations in the private sector. In some networks like the Open Government Partnership, USAID, and UNICEF among others, co-design is even becoming institutionalized as an expected process.

Public interest design is a design movement, extending to architecture, with the main aim of structuring design around the needs of the community. Instead of having each construction project solely meet the needs of the individual, public interest design addresses wider social issues at their core. The built environment can become the very reason for social and community issues to arise if not executed properly and responsibly. Several architects have largely succeeded in disproving theories that deem public interest design and participatory design financially and organizationally not feasible.

Bringing stakeholders together, and keeping people engaged throughout the process, no longer needs to involve expensive physical travel or tedious, time-consuming admin work. Technology and software are continuously advancing and modern collaboration tools are already transforming what’s possible for hardware teams who want to take a co-design approach to their processes. It’s not that people don’t care, it’s that more collaboration on a design project has typically meant more bureaucracy, too. Hardware teams have had to weigh the benefits of co-design against the costs of its administration. Working collaboratively with diverse sets of stakeholders, keeping everything in context, finding ways to communicate meaningfully — it all takes a logistical toll on design teams.

From the 1960s onward there was a growing demand for greater consideration of community opinions in major decision-making. In Australia many people believed that they were not being planned 'for' but planned 'at'. A lack of consultation made the planning system seem paternalistic and without proper consideration of how changes to the built environment affected its primary users. In Britain "the idea that the public should participate was first raised in 1965."[17] However the level of participation is an important issue.

Most offers also contain an earnest money deposit, typically 1% – 3% of the purchase price, which shows the seller you’re serious about purchasing. Your earnest money deposit goes toward your down payment and closing costs if you buy the home. If you agree to the home sale and later cancel, you’ll typically lose your deposit.

Private Mortgage Insurance (PMI) is calculated based on your credit score and amount of down payment. If your loan amount is greater than 80% of the home purchase price, lenders require insurance on their investment. Additionally, know that lenders look closely at your credit score when determining your eligibility for a mortgage. A score of at least 620 will qualify for most loan types, but lenders are more likely to approve you with a higher score — and you’ll also likely receive lower rate offers. If the appraisal comes in at the amount expected or higher, this is good news for both the buyer and the seller. If the appraised value of a home is lower than expected, buyers and sellers may have to negotiate new terms. For example, you may have to increase your down payment, or the seller may have to drop their purchase price (or both). Participatory design originated in Scandinavia in the 1960s and 1970s as a product of workplace democracy movements. It aimed to empower workers, ensuring systems and processes they encounter daily reflected their input and met their needs, granting them a substantial role in decision-making. Traditionally, experts apply participatory design in organizational transformation and development, especially within IT systems and workplace settings.

Portland, Oregon City Repair Project[34] is a form of participatory design, which involves the community co-designing problem areas together to make positive changes to their environment. It involves collaborative decision-making and design without traditional involvement from local government or professionals but instead runs on volunteers from the community. The process has created successful projects such as intersection repair,[35] which saw a misused intersection develop into a successful community square.

Codesign might not be the most appropriate approach in scenarios that require deep technical expertise or specialized knowledge beyond the typical user's scope. In projects where the development hinges on highly technical solutions or niche expertise, traditional methods led by specialized professionals might be more effective. Moreover, codesign is valuable in scenarios that require strong buy-in and ownership, like organizational changes or community initiatives.

Traditional design, on the other hand, typically involves designers working independently or within a team, making decisions based on their expertise, user research and best practices. Users might be involved through research or testing but are not usually part of the creative process or decision-making.

At some ports, the ship may anchor offshore, and guests are taken to shore by small boats called tenders. Even if scheduled to dock at a pier, circumstances may require the Captain to anchor offshore, and utilize tenders for transport to the Port. Guests with assistive devices who are unable to take a few steps will likely be unable to board tenders unless roll-on capability is available. To safely board most tenders, guests must be able to take steps and use a collapsible manual wheelchair.

Formed in Wales in 1981, The Alarm gained acclaim with their debut single ‘Unsafe Building,’ characterized by a vibrant mix of acoustic guitars and Mike Peters’ fervent vocals. Praised by U2’s Bono as “The second greatest rock and roll band in the world,” they amassed 17 Top 50 UK singles and over 6 million album sales globally. Their breakthrough in the USA with ‘The Stand’ and ‘Sixty Eight Guns’ led to the iconic ‘Spirit of ’86 Concert,’ broadcast on MTV. Royal Caribbean makes every effort to accommodate dietary requirements for all guests onboard. Food allergies, gluten-free, vegan, vegetarian, low-fat, low-sodium, lactose-free/soy milk, ensure, and kosher meals are available at no extra charge. Princess Cruises may be best known for introducing cruise travel to millions of viewers, when its flagship became the setting for The Love Boat television series in 1977. Since that heady time of small-screen stardom, the Princess fleet has grown both in the number and size of ships. Although most are large in scale, Princess vessels manage to create the illusion of intimacy through the use of color and decor in understated yet lovely public rooms graced by multimillion-dollar art collections.
